Applying to
Guardian Scholars
STEP 1:
Print Out Checklist
First read the Guardian Scholars Application Checklist to learn more about important details
regarding the following:
STEP 2:
Complete Necessary Documents
- Guardian Scholars Application Form
GS Application.pdf
- Guardian Scholars Consent Form
GS Consent.pdf
- Acceptance of the terms as outlined in the
Guardian Scholars Student Agreement
GS Student Agreement.pdf
-
A 1-2 page response to the following essay questions:
- How has being a former foster youth influenced your desire to pursue higher education?
- What is your motivation?
- What are your academic and career goals?
- Copy of Ward of the Court/Dependant Documentation
- 2 Letters of Recommendation from a teacher, counselor, social worker, coach, or other
- A recent photo of yourself
STEP 3:
Submit Your Application
You may hand-deliver your completed application and support materials directly to the Guardian Scholars Office located in Lassen Hall 3014,
or you may mail your completed application to:
Guardian Scholars Program
California State University, Sacramento
6000 J Street, Lassen Hall 3014
Sacramento, CA 95819-6054
STEP 4:
Meeting with the Program Director
Should you meet the requirements, your application will also include a brief interview with the Program Director.
